Bursa chief: 'Unique set of circumstances' caused differing prices


Bursa Malaysia chief executive officer Datuk Muhamad Umar Swift said on Monday the problem has since been rectified.

KUALA LUMPUR: It was a unique set of circumstances, something that Bursa Malaysia had not experienced before, which caused the differences in the interrupted trading patterns last Thursday and Friday.

The differing stock prices on Bursa Malaysia’s website and on trading platforms on Friday came after an outage at the exchange at 3.30pm on Thursday. Trading only resumed on Friday at 9am.
